Sebastian writes the recursive formula f(x+1) = 4f(x) to represent a geometric sequence whose second term is 12. Which explicit formula can be used to model the same sequence?

3 votes

Answer:

B.) f(x) = 3(4)x − 1

Explanation:

A) f(x) = 12(4)x

B.) f(x) = 3(4)x − 1

C.) f(x) = 4(12)x

D.) f(x) = 4(3)x − 1

Given:

f(x+1) = 4f(x)

f(2)=12

f(2) = 12

f(3) = 4f(2) = 4 * 12 = 48

f(3)=48 and f(2)=12

From f(3)=48 and f(2)=12

r=48/12

=4

r=common ratio

Recall,

f(2)=12=ar

r=4

f(2)=ar=12

a*4=12

a=12/4

a=3

an=ar^(n-1)

For x term

an=3*4(x-1)

B.) f(x) = 3(4)x − 1
